Landscaping for Spartanburg's Climate & Soils

Spartanburg sits in USDA Hardiness Zone 7b, which means cold winters with occasional freezes, long hot and humid summers, and an annual rainfall of around 47 inches — but often distributed unevenly, with dry spells interspersed with heavy downpours. Designing landscapes that succeed here requires understanding these conditions, not fighting against them.

Spartanburg's dominant soil type is the Pacolet series — a reddish-brown clay loam that is acidic, moderately well-drained, and often low in organic matter. While it supports many native and adapted plants when properly amended, it drains poorly in low-lying areas and becomes compacted under foot traffic. We account for these soil realities in every landscape project we plan and install.

Our plant recommendations prioritize species that genuinely thrive in Spartanburg's conditions with minimal ongoing intervention. Some of our most recommended performers for this area include:

  • Loropetalum (Fringe Flower) — Stunning purple-red foliage, spring blooms, drought-tolerant once established — excellent for hedges and specimen plantings
  • Knockout Roses — Near-continuous blooming, disease-resistant, heat-tolerant; the workhorses of Spartanburg residential landscapes
  • Crape Myrtle — Multi-season interest with summer blooms, fall color, and distinctive winter bark; the signature tree of upstate SC landscapes
  • Ornamental Grasses — Native and adapted varieties like muhly grass and switchgrass thrive in full sun with minimal water once established
  • Native Beautyberry — Spectacular purple berries in fall, wildlife habitat value, and exceptional drought tolerance after establishment
  • Gardenias — Fragrant summer blooms, glossy evergreen foliage; perform beautifully in Spartanburg's acid soils in part-shade locations
  • Hostas — Reliable, low-maintenance shade performers for the north or east-facing beds common in wooded Spartanburg properties
  • Encore Azaleas — Repeat-blooming azaleas that flower in spring and fall, bred specifically for Southern climates

New Landscape Installation Process

1

On-Site Consultation & Design

We visit your property, assess existing conditions — sun exposure, soil drainage, existing plants, structures — and discuss your goals, budget, and style preferences. We then develop a planting plan with specific plant recommendations and placement.

2

Free Written Estimate

You receive a detailed, itemized estimate covering all plants, materials, labor, and any soil preparation work — with no surprises and no pressure to proceed.

3

Site Preparation

Existing vegetation is cleared, beds are defined, and soil is amended as needed — adding compost and lime adjustments to improve the clay-heavy Spartanburg soil structure before planting.

4

Plant Installation

All plants are set at proper depth with appropriate spacing for mature size, backfilled with amended soil, and watered thoroughly at installation. We follow best practices for establishment that give your plants the best start possible.

5

Mulching & Finishing

Beds are mulched at the proper 2–3 inch depth, edges are cut clean, and the site is cleaned up completely. We also provide basic care guidance — watering schedule, first-year establishment tips — before we leave.

Mulching Services — Spartanburg SC

Of all the landscaping services we provide, mulch installation delivers some of the highest return on investment for Spartanburg homeowners. A fresh, properly applied layer of mulch suppresses weeds, retains soil moisture through Spartanburg's dry spells, regulates soil temperature, adds organic matter as it breaks down, and makes every bed look polished and intentional.

We use quality hardwood mulch and pine straw — both perform well in Spartanburg's climate. We apply at 2–3 inches of depth (not the volcano mounding against tree trunks that causes rot and disease — a practice we never use). We pull old mulch back from plant stems to prevent crown rot, edge the beds cleanly first, and leave a finished result that dramatically improves curb appeal.

Most Spartanburg properties benefit from an annual mulch refresh in early spring — before the growing season gets going and before the summer heat demands peak moisture retention. In Spartanburg's warm, humid climate, hardwood mulch typically breaks down within a year and benefits from an annual refresh. Early spring — before the growing season — is the ideal time. Pine straw may need refreshing twice per year. We offer seasonal mulch programs that keep your beds properly covered without you having to think about it.
